Embodiment 1

[0024] Add petroleum ether to 20 mL of liquid milk at a volume ratio of 1:1, centrifuge at 5000 rpm for 10 minutes, and remove the upper layer of fat. Add 5% mercuric sulfate aqueous solution at a volume ratio of 1:1, and stir well. The liquid milk after stirring is added into activated carbon according to the weight volume ratio of 0.5% for 10 minutes, and then vacuum-filtered, and the clarified filtrate is collected. Then the filtrate was heated and concentrated 10 times and then cooled to room temperature. Add 1.5mL of 5% acetic acid dropwise into the concentrated solution at a volume ratio of 1:1, mix well, let it stand for 1min, observe that the solution is turbid, it can be determined that the melamine content in the liquid milk sample is greater than or equal to 2mg / kg.

Embodiment 2

[0026] Add ether to 20mL of liquid milk at a volume ratio of 2:1, centrifuge at 5000 rpm for 10 minutes, and remove the upper layer of fat. Add 5% zinc chloride aqueous solution at a volume ratio of 1:1 and stir well. The liquid milk after stirring is added into active carbon according to the weight volume ratio of 0.75% to absorb for 10 minutes, and then vacuum-filtered, and the clarified filtrate is collected. Then the filtrate was heated and concentrated 10 times and then cooled to room temperature. Add 1.5mL of 5% oxalic acid dropwise into the concentrated solution at a volume ratio of 3:2, add and mix evenly, let stand for 1min, observe that the solution is turbid, it can be determined that the melamine content in the liquid milk sample is greater than or equal to 2mg / kg.

Embodiment 3

[0028] Add n-hexane to 10 mL of liquid milk at a volume ratio of 2:1, centrifuge at 5000 rpm for 10 minutes, and remove the upper layer of fat. Add 5% lead acetate aqueous solution at a volume ratio of 1:1, and stir well. The liquid milk after stirring is added into active carbon according to the weight volume ratio of 1% to absorb for 10 minutes, and then vacuum-filtered, and the clarified filtrate is collected. Then the filtrate was heated and concentrated 10 times and then cooled to room temperature. Add 1.5mL of 5% tannic acid dropwise into the concentrated solution at a volume ratio of 1:1, mix well, and let it stand for 1min. If the solution is observed to be cloudy, it can be determined that the melamine content in the liquid milk sample is greater than or equal to 2mg / kg.

Abstract

The invention discloses a detection method of melamine, belonging to the fast detection method for the adulteration components of food and feeds. The technical scheme of the detection method comprises the steps of: (1) processing impurity removal pretreatment on an object sample to obtain filtrate; (2) adding 5-10% acetic acid, 1-5% cyanuric acid, 5-10% oxalic acid or 5-10% tannic acid into the filtrate, visually observing the generation of turbidity, and if there is turbidity generation, considering the melamine content of the sample higher than 2mg/kg. The detection method is used for the melamine of milk products and feeds, which is characterized in specificity, high efficiency, high speed, accuracy and stability. The detection method has simple operation and low detection cost, thus is beneficial for actual popularization and application, to satisfy the actual demands of liquid milk, powdered milk and feed enterprises and the like and provide a fast and effective detection method for the melamine of food and feed under government supervision.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a method for detecting melamine, which belongs to a method for rapidly detecting adulterated ingredients in food and feed. Background technique [0002] Melamine (Melamine) referred to as triamine, scientific name triamine triazine, alias melamine, cyanuramide, tripolyamide, molecular formula is C 3 N 6 h 6 , with a relative molecular weight of 126.12, is a kind of nitrogen heterocyclic compound. Melamine is soluble in methanol, formaldehyde, acetic acid, hot glycol, glycerin, pyridine; slightly soluble in water, ethanol; insoluble in ether, benzene and carbon tetrachloride. The aqueous solution is slightly alkaline. Melamine is a widely used organic chemical intermediate product with a uniform structure, and its main use is as a raw material for the production of melamine-formaldehyde resin (MF).
